#sustainability #CBAM #carbonborderadjustmentmechanism #decarbonization #exports #climatepolicy #ESG #energy #environment January 21, 2026: The Bangalore Chamber of Industry and Commerce (BCIC) hosted an exclusive Webinar on “Overview of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M): Transition to the Definitive Phase”, organized under the aegis of the Sustainability (Energy, Water & Environment) Expert Committee, BCIC. The session was addressed by Mr. Shridhar Rajappanavar, Founder & CEO, Key Sustainability Solutions Pvt. Ltd., who provided valuable insights into CBAM regulations, compliance requirements, and practical implications for exporters as the mechanism transitions into its Definitive Phase in 2026. 🎤 Speakers & Panelists: Mr. Shridhar Rajappanavar Founder & CEO, Key Sustainability Solutions Pvt.
